This was my second visit to a motocross event. Quite a big course and plenty for the riders and spectators. I’m finding that more and more the dreaded health and safety have arrived and legislated photographers further away from the track. It’s no longer enough to have a long lens on the camera as the second fence will always appear in your images unless you are in the riders face. It seems the event photographers have a big advantage here as they can traverse the barriers and get beyond the not so scenic ropes for those clear shots.

I’m not having a gripe at their unfettered access, more that I haven’t figured out how to shoot decent images of riders because of all the crap in the way. Next time if I’m asked if I’m from such and such a magazine, ill wing it and say yes. Maybe I just need the balls to pull it off?
A scan of the course during the practices allowed me to evaluate the shooting conditions. The clearest places were at the starting line and on only one of the turns. Opinion: Great for riders and spectators. Crap for photographers (well those without passes). So these images are relegate to my snaps area. No treatment or cropping.


Note to self: Next time stand upwind of the dust clouds, my lenses now have the nice sound of sand grinding in the gears when twisting the zoom ring; - Doh!.
